Suresh Raina ruled out of IPL 2020. Returns home due to personal reasons

Chennai Super Kings vice-captain Suresh Raina will be missing the IPL 2020 and had returned home due to personal reasons.

The all-rounder had recently retired from international cricket and was a part of CSK’s conditional training camp.

“Suresh Raina has returned to India for personal reasons and will be unavailable for the remainder of the IPL season. Chennai Super Kings offers complete support to Suresh and his family during this time,” team CEO Kasi Viswanathan said in a tweet from the Super Kings handle.

This comes as a big blow for CSK as the members of the team and a player had tested positive for coronavirus in Dubai.

The members were asked to self-isolate and will be entering the bio-bubble when they test negative.

The IPL is all set to begin on September 19th and will go on till November 10th.

Raina has been a huge part in the CSK after being part of the side for many years now and had scored most runs for the team.
